Plants are given different quantities of sunlight and then their heights are compared.

What is the independent and dependent variables?

Independent: Quantities of sunlight

Dependent: Height of plants

What is the ideal gas law equation? 

PV = nRT

Identify the reaction type

Zn + CuCl2 => ZnCl2 + Cu 

Single Replacement

Define a “balanced” chemical equation

The total number of atoms are equal on both sides of the equation

In a covalent bond, what determines if it will be polar? 

If there is a difference in the electronegativities between two atoms. One atom is pulling harder than the other.

How many grams are in 4.3 moles of HCl?

H=1g/mol

+Cl=35g/mol

(36 g/mol)4.3mol

= 155 g
